Bug#264835: Simple programs do not compile with gcc-3.3 due to ld error with binutils 2.13.90.0.18
Package: gcc-3.3
Version: 1:3.3.4-7
When trying to compile this simple program:
int main(){return(0);}
gcc returned with:
/usr/bin/ld: unrecognized option '--as-needed'
/usr/bin/ld: use the --help option for usage information
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
This is while using binutils version 2.13.90.0.18-1.7, which is greater
than the version depended on by gcc-3-3 (binutils >= 2.13.90.0.10).
Upgrading to the current version binutils in unstable, version 2.15-1,
solved this problem.
I suggest that the minimum version of binutils that gcc-3.3 depends on, be
increased to 2.15-1 (for at least the i386 build).
I am using Debian GNU/Linux 3.0 (mixed unstable), kenerl 2.6.7 (patched
for mppe) and libc6 2.3.2.ds1-13.
